Subject: Re: [PATCH v7 1/5] ARM: add basic support for Trusted Foundations

On 10/10/2013 01:45 AM, Olof Johansson wrote:
> On Tue, Oct 8, 2013 at 1:17 AM, Michal Simek <monstr@...str.eu> wrote:
>> Hi,
>>
>> On 10/04/2013 06:37 PM, Alexandre Courbot wrote:
>>> Trusted Foundations is a TrustZone-based secure monitor for ARM that
>>> can be invoked using the same SMC-based API on all supported
>>> platforms. This patch adds initial basic support for Trusted
>>> Foundations using the ARM firmware API. Current features are limited
>>> to the ability to boot secondary processors.
>>>
>>> Note: The API followed by Trusted Foundations does *not* follow the SMC
>>> calling conventions. It has nothing to do with PSCI neither and is only
>>> relevant to devices that use Trusted Foundations (like most Tegra-based
>>> retail devices).

>>> +Trusted Foundations
>>> +
>>> +Boards that use the Trusted Foundations secure monitor can signal its
>>> +presence by declaring a node compatible with "tl,trusted-foundations"
>>> +under the root node.
>>> +
>>> +Required properties:
>>> +- compatible : "tl,trusted-foundations"
>>> +- version-major : major version number of Trusted Foundations firmware
>>> +- version-minor: minor version number of Trusted Foundations firmware
>>> +
>>> +Example:
>>> +     firmware {
>>> +             compatible = "tl,trusted-foundations";
>>> +             version-major = <2>;
>>> +             version-minor = <8>;
>>> +     };

>> This is just another example how to add sw description to dts.
>> I have briefly looked at tegra20.dtsi and there are IPs like timer, intc, etc
>> which are in the DTS without any bus.
>>
>> Add this firmware node to the root is just +1 case to this mess
>> but IMHO will be good to have specific DT part which will be used for
>> this sw setting which are coming to DTS all the time.
>>
>> Grant, Rob: Where is the proper location for these type of description?
> 
> Usually we've been using the /firmware hierarchy for these kind of things.
> 
> Chrome OS uses /firmware/chromeos for some of the information passing
> from FW to the OS.
> 
> You might want a separate node under /firmware for this, since this is
> "just" the secure runtime portion of things, there might be need to
> add things for/from the bootloader too.

Is this documented somewhere? I mean that firmware node should be used for this.
